All Saints Church, Gillingham c. 1900 OP00613

ALL SAINTS CHURCH, Gillingham, Norfolk. The remains of the ivy-clad tower of All Saints Church in Gillingham. The rest of the tower fell in 1748. The gravestones in the churchyard also remain. Photographed by W and Co. c.1900
